LEADER: A Collaborative Edge- and SDN-Assisted Framework for HTTP Adaptive Video Streaming

With the emerging demands of high-definition and low-latency video streams, HTTP Adaptive Streaming (HAS) is considered the principal video delivery technology over the Internet. Network-assisted video streaming schemes, which employ modern networking paradigms, e.g., Software-Defined Networking (SD...

Full description

Saved in:
Bibliographic Details
Published in:IEEE International Conference on Communications (2003) pp. 745 - 750
Main Authors: Farahani, Reza, Tashtarian, Farzad, Timmerer, Christian, Ghanbar, Mohammad, Hellwagner, Hermann
Format: Conference Proceeding
Language:English
Published: IEEE 16.05.2022
Subjects:
ISSN:1938-1883
Online Access:Get full text
Tags: Add Tag
No Tags, Be the first to tag this record!
Abstract With the emerging demands of high-definition and low-latency video streams, HTTP Adaptive Streaming (HAS) is considered the principal video delivery technology over the Internet. Network-assisted video streaming schemes, which employ modern networking paradigms, e.g., Software-Defined Networking (SDN), Network Function Virtualization (NFV), and edge computing, have been introduced as promising complementary solutions in the HAS context to improve users' Quality of Experience (QoE) as well as network utilization. However, the existing network-assisted HAS schemes have not fully used edge collaboration techniques and SDN capabilities for achieving the aforementioned aims. To bridge this gap, this paper introduces a coLlaborative Edge- and SDN-Assisted framework for HTTP aDaptive vidEo stReaming (LEADER). In LEADER, the SDN controller collects various information items and runs a central optimization model that minimizes the HAS clients' serving time, subject to the network's and edge servers' resource constraints. Due to the NP-completeness and impractical overheads of the central optimization model, we propose an online distributed lightweight heuristic approach consisting of two phases that runs on the SDN controller and edge servers, respectively. We implement the proposed framework, conduct our experiments on a large-scale testbed including 250 HAS players, and compare its effectiveness with other strategies. The experimental results demonstrate that LEADER outperforms baseline schemes in terms of both users' QoE and network utilization, by at least 22% and 13%, respectively.
AbstractList With the emerging demands of high-definition and low-latency video streams, HTTP Adaptive Streaming (HAS) is considered the principal video delivery technology over the Internet. Network-assisted video streaming schemes, which employ modern networking paradigms, e.g., Software-Defined Networking (SDN), Network Function Virtualization (NFV), and edge computing, have been introduced as promising complementary solutions in the HAS context to improve users' Quality of Experience (QoE) as well as network utilization. However, the existing network-assisted HAS schemes have not fully used edge collaboration techniques and SDN capabilities for achieving the aforementioned aims. To bridge this gap, this paper introduces a coLlaborative Edge- and SDN-Assisted framework for HTTP aDaptive vidEo stReaming (LEADER). In LEADER, the SDN controller collects various information items and runs a central optimization model that minimizes the HAS clients' serving time, subject to the network's and edge servers' resource constraints. Due to the NP-completeness and impractical overheads of the central optimization model, we propose an online distributed lightweight heuristic approach consisting of two phases that runs on the SDN controller and edge servers, respectively. We implement the proposed framework, conduct our experiments on a large-scale testbed including 250 HAS players, and compare its effectiveness with other strategies. The experimental results demonstrate that LEADER outperforms baseline schemes in terms of both users' QoE and network utilization, by at least 22% and 13%, respectively.
Author Timmerer, Christian
Tashtarian, Farzad
Farahani, Reza
Ghanbar, Mohammad
Hellwagner, Hermann
Author_xml – sequence: 1
  givenname: Reza
  surname: Farahani
  fullname: Farahani, Reza
  organization: Alpen-Adria-Universität Klagenfurt,Christian Doppler Laboratory ATHENA, Institute of Information Technology,Austria
– sequence: 2
  givenname: Farzad
  surname: Tashtarian
  fullname: Tashtarian, Farzad
  organization: Alpen-Adria-Universität Klagenfurt,Christian Doppler Laboratory ATHENA, Institute of Information Technology,Austria
– sequence: 3
  givenname: Christian
  surname: Timmerer
  fullname: Timmerer, Christian
  organization: Alpen-Adria-Universität Klagenfurt,Christian Doppler Laboratory ATHENA, Institute of Information Technology,Austria
– sequence: 4
  givenname: Mohammad
  surname: Ghanbar
  fullname: Ghanbar, Mohammad
  organization: Alpen-Adria-Universität Klagenfurt,Christian Doppler Laboratory ATHENA, Institute of Information Technology,Austria
– sequence: 5
  givenname: Hermann
  surname: Hellwagner
  fullname: Hellwagner, Hermann
  organization: Alpen-Adria-Universität Klagenfurt,Christian Doppler Laboratory ATHENA, Institute of Information Technology,Austria
BookMark eNotkM1OwkAUhUejiYA-gTGZF2id33bGXVOKkBA1gi7ckFvmDhmFlkwbjG8vUVZnc76TfGdILpq2QULuOEs5Z_Z-VpZKG61TwYRIrZHGKntGhlxLkxmpcnVOBtxKk3Bj5BUZdt0nY1pYyQfkY14V4-r1gRa0bLdbqNsIfTggrdwGEwqNo4vxU1J0Xeh6dHQSYYffbfyivo10uly-0MLB_g95Dw5buugjwi40m2ty6WHb4c0pR-RtUi3LaTJ_fpyVxTwJgsk-4UIiR4B8XTPlcyc8ClCoaomOWZ27OluDs9rXXqI99sBpAUcTn3MQMpMjcvu_GxBxtY9hB_FndfpB_gLBb1PB
ContentType Conference Proceeding
DBID 6IE
6IH
CBEJK
RIE
RIO
DOI 10.1109/ICC45855.2022.9838949
DatabaseName IEEE Electronic Library (IEL) Conference Proceedings
IEEE Proceedings Order Plan (POP) 1998-present by volume
IEEE Xplore All Conference Proceedings
IEEE Electronic Library (IEL)
IEEE Proceedings Order Plans (POP) 1998-present
DatabaseTitleList
Database_xml – sequence: 1
  dbid: RIE
  name: IEEE Electronic Library (IEL)
  url: https://ieeexplore.ieee.org/
  sourceTypes: Publisher
DeliveryMethod fulltext_linktorsrc
Discipline Engineering
EISBN 1538683474
9781538683477
EISSN 1938-1883
EndPage 750
ExternalDocumentID 9838949
Genre orig-research
GroupedDBID 29F
6IE
6IF
6IH
6IK
6IL
6IM
6IN
AAJGR
AAWTH
ABLEC
ACGFS
ADZIZ
ALMA_UNASSIGNED_HOLDINGS
BEFXN
BFFAM
BGNUA
BKEBE
BPEOZ
CBEJK
CHZPO
IEGSK
IJVOP
IPLJI
M43
OCL
RIE
RIL
RIO
ID FETCH-LOGICAL-i203t-123e1eaa7cb04f7d2fe2a4e4b3ed0957db6cad95fbf3e9aa7ad52a883f71a2363
IEDL.DBID RIE
ISICitedReferencesCount 10
ISICitedReferencesURI http://www.webofscience.com/api/gateway?GWVersion=2&SrcApp=Summon&SrcAuth=ProQuest&DestLinkType=CitingArticles&DestApp=WOS_CPL&KeyUT=000864709900119&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D
IngestDate Wed Aug 27 02:23:07 EDT 2025
IsPeerReviewed false
IsScholarly true
Language English
LinkModel DirectLink
MergedId FETCHMERGED-LOGICAL-i203t-123e1eaa7cb04f7d2fe2a4e4b3ed0957db6cad95fbf3e9aa7ad52a883f71a2363
PageCount 6
ParticipantIDs ieee_primary_9838949
PublicationCentury 2000
PublicationDate 2022-May-16
PublicationDateYYYYMMDD 2022-05-16
PublicationDate_xml – month: 05
  year: 2022
  text: 2022-May-16
  day: 16
PublicationDecade 2020
PublicationTitle IEEE International Conference on Communications (2003)
PublicationTitleAbbrev ICC
PublicationYear 2022
Publisher IEEE
Publisher_xml – name: IEEE
SSID ssj0052931
Score 2.2495823
Snippet With the emerging demands of high-definition and low-latency video streams, HTTP Adaptive Streaming (HAS) is considered the principal video delivery technology...
SourceID ieee
SourceType Publisher
StartPage 745
SubjectTerms Adaptation models
Adaptive systems
Collaboration
Dynamic Adaptive Streaming over HTTP (DASH)
Edge Collaboration
Edge Computing
Network function virtualization
Network Function Virtualization (NFV)
Network-Assisted Video Streaming
Quality of experience
Quality of Experience (QoE)
Servers
Software-Defined Networking (SDN)
Streaming media
Video Transcoding
Title LEADER: A Collaborative Edge- and SDN-Assisted Framework for HTTP Adaptive Video Streaming
URI https://ieeexplore.ieee.org/document/9838949
WOSCitedRecordID wos000864709900119&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D
hasFullText 1
inHoldings 1
isFullTextHit
isPrint
link http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1Na8JAEB1Uemgv_dDSb_bQY6PJ7iab7U2sYkFEWivSi2yys8VDo1j193c3Rm2hl97CkklgHuTNZt7sA7hXzs7W507gkGqPO31jQo1TAiBnyMI4yc1gRj3R78fjsRyU4GE3C4OIufgM6-4y7-XrWbpyv8oaMrb0ymUZykJEm1mt7Vc3tLQVFBM6gS8bz60Wt5VwaHeAlNaLwF8OKjmBdI7_9-oTqO0n8chgxzGnUMLsDI5-HCJYhfde22bz5ZE0SWsP6hpJW3-gR1SmyetT37M4OEQ16WzlWMTWq6Q7HA5IU6t5HjKaapwR16lWn_bhNXjrtIetrlc4JnhT6rOlZ2kIA1RKpInPjdDUIFUcecJQ21pK6CRKlZahSQxDae9TOqQqjpkRgaIsYudQyWYZXgDxE5mGNBImigxPla9spGS-4TJ2dkPqEqouS5P55lCMSZGgq7-Xr-HQAeHa7kF0A5XlYoW3cJCul9OvxV2O5De2Op6i
linkProvider IEEE
linkToHtml http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1NT8JAEN0gmqgXP9D47R48Wmh3tx_rjVQIxNoQrYR4IdvurOFgIQj8fndLAU28eGs2nTaZl_TNdt7sQ-hOGDtbmxmBQyYtZvSNKVFGCQCMAnWDtDCD6Ud-HAeDAe9V0P16FgYACvEZ1M1l0cuX42xufpU1eKDplfEttO0yRuzltNbqu-tq4nLKGR3H5o1uGDJdC7t6D0hIvQz95aFSUEj74H8vP0Qnm1k83FuzzBGqQH6M9n8cI1hD71FL5_PlATdxuIF1AbglP8DCIpf49TG2NBIGU4nbK0EW1hUr7iRJDzelmBQh_ZGEMTa9avGpH36C3tqtJOxYpWeCNSI2nVmaiMABIfwstZnyJVFABAOWUpC6mvJl6mVCcleligLX9wnpEhEEVPmOINSjp6iaj3M4Q9hOeeYSz1eep1gmbKEjObUV44ExHBLnqGayNJwsj8UYlgm6-Hv5Fu12kudoGHXjp0u0Z0AxTXjHu0LV2XQO12gnW8xGX9ObAtVvJVWh6Q
openUrl 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Ajournal&rft.genre=proceeding&rft.title=IEEE+International+Conference+on+Communications+%282003%29&rft.atitle=LEADER%3A+A+Collaborative+Edge-+and+SDN-Assisted+Framework+for+HTTP+Adaptive+Video+Streaming&rft.au=Farahani%2C+Reza&rft.au=Tashtarian%2C+Farzad&rft.au=Timmerer%2C+Christian&rft.au=Ghanbar%2C+Mohammad&rft.date=2022-05-16&rft.pub=IEEE&rft.eissn=1938-1883&rft.spage=745&rft.epage=750&rft_id=info:doi/10.1109%2FICC45855.2022.9838949&rft.externalDocID=9838949